component serport """Hardware driver for the digital I/O bits of the 8250 and 16550 serial port. .B loadrt serport io=\\fIaddr[,addr...]\\fR .PP The pin numbers refer to the 9-pin serial pinout. Keep in mind that these ports generally use rs232 voltages, not 0/5V signals. Specify the I/O address of the serial ports using the module parameter \\fBio=\\fIaddr[,addr...]\\fR. These ports must not be in use by the kernel. To free up the I/O ports after bootup, install setserial and execute a command like: .RS sudo setserial /dev/ttyS0 uart none .RE but it is best to ensure that the serial port is never used or configured by the Linux kernel by setting a kernel commandline parameter or not loading the serial kernel module if it is a modularized driver.
